How Was China Coal Energy Founded and First Perceived?

China Coal Energy Company Limited was formed in 2006 inside a state-led industrial setup, so the market saw it as a strategic energy operator, not a start-up. Its first trust came from ownership credibility, access to coal assets, and a clear role in China's energy supply.

Icon

State backing was the first brand signal

The China Coal Energy brand was shaped early by the fact that it entered the market with institutional support and a mission tied to national energy security. That gave the China Coal Energy Company corporate image a serious tone from day one.

  • Market impression: dependable state-linked operator.
  • Observers noticed: scale, assets, and policy role.
  • Trust came from: ownership and listing discipline.
  • It mattered later: it supported brand recognition in China.

Its 2006 Hong Kong listing and 2008 Shanghai listing reinforced the China Coal Energy reputation for disclosure, access to capital, and long-horizon intent. How Did China Coal Energy's Brand Grow and Evolve?

China Coal Energy Company Limited grew from a coal supplier into a broader industrial platform. Over time, its China Coal Energy history added coal sales, coal chemicals, mining machinery, and engineering services, so the brand came to signal more than output alone.

Icon The phase that changed recognition most

This shift was strongest when China Coal Energy Company expanded across 4 linked business lines instead of staying a pure miner. That change gave China Coal Energy Company a wider China Coal Energy market position, because buyers and policymakers could see it as a full supply-chain operator, not just a commodity extractor.

What Changed China Coal Energy's Reputation Over Time?

China Coal Energy Company's reputation shifted from a coal volume story to an energy-security story. After China's 2020 carbon-neutrality pledge for 2060, the China Coal Energy brand faced tougher scrutiny, but the 2021 to 2022 power-supply crunch made its stable domestic output look more strategic and improved China Coal Energy public perception.

Year Reputation-Shaping Event How It Affected the Brand
2020 Carbon-neutrality pledge China's 2060 target changed the frame around coal, so China Coal Energy reputation moved under tighter pressure on emissions, safety, and transition discipline.
2021 Power-supply crunch The supply shock lifted China Coal Energy market position because steady domestic coal production capacity became a visible support for grid stability and fuel security.
2022 Energy-security focus Policy stress on domestic supply strengthened China Coal Energy Company industry leadership in coal basics, but it also raised expectations for cleaner operations and tighter risk control.

The most consequential event for reputation was the 2021 to 2022 power-supply crunch, because it changed how investors, regulators, and power users read China Coal Energy Company public perception. It showed that China Coal Energy Company business growth was tied not just to coal prices, but to China Coal Energy Company government relations, China Coal Energy Company financial performance, and its role in national energy security. Frequently Asked Questions

It built trust by entering the market as a state-owned, policy-backed coal supplier rather than a speculative newcomer. China Coal Energy Company Limited was formed in 2006, listed in Hong Kong the same year, and later added a Shanghai listing in 2008. That sequence signaled scale, access to major assets, and operating continuity from day one.
